探秘安卓游戏编程培训:从入门到精通的奇幻之旅
想象你手握魔法棒,轻轻一点,屏幕上就跳出一个个栩栩如生的角色,他们或奔跑、或跳跃、或战斗,这就是安卓游戏编程的魅力所在。而要成为一名安卓游戏编程的大师,你需要经历一段怎样的奇幻之旅呢?今天,就让我们一起揭开安卓游戏编程培训的神秘面纱,看看它是如何将一个编程小白变成游戏开发高手的!
初识安卓游戏编程:从零开始,你准备好了吗?

安卓游戏编程,听起来是不是很高大上?别担心,其实它离你并不遥远。首先,你需要了解安卓游戏开发的基本流程。这个过程大致可以分为以下几个步骤:
1. 游戏设计:确定游戏类型、玩法、角色、场景等。
2. 编程语言:学习Java或Kotlin,这是安卓开发的主要语言。
3. 游戏引擎:掌握Unity、Cocos2d-x等游戏引擎。

4. 美术资源:制作或获取游戏所需的图片、音效等资源。
5. 测试与优化:确保游戏运行流畅,无bug。

选择合适的培训课程:找到你的魔法导师
市面上有很多安卓游戏编程培训课程,如何选择适合自己的呢?以下是一些建议:
1. 课程内容:选择涵盖游戏设计、编程语言、游戏引擎、美术资源等方面的课程。
2. 师资力量:选择有丰富经验的讲师,他们能更好地指导你。
3. 实战项目:选择有实战项目的课程,让你在实践中学习。
4. 就业服务:选择提供就业服务的课程,帮助你顺利找到工作。
学习编程语言:掌握Java或Kotlin,开启你的编程之旅
Java和Kotlin是安卓开发的主要语言,学习它们是成为安卓游戏编程大师的第一步。以下是一些建议:
1. 基础语法:学习变量、数据类型、运算符、控制结构等基础语法。
2. 面向对象编程:掌握类、对象、继承、多态等面向对象编程概念。
3. Android API:学习Android系统提供的各种API,如UI组件、网络通信、传感器等。
4. 实战练习:通过编写小项目,巩固所学知识。
掌握游戏引擎:Unity、Cocos2d-x,让你的游戏栩栩如生
Unity和Cocos2d-x是目前最流行的游戏引擎,掌握它们是成为安卓游戏编程大师的关键。以下是一些建议:
1. Unity基础:学习Unity界面、场景管理、资源管理等基本操作。
2. C编程:Unity使用C作为脚本语言,学习C编程是必不可少的。
3. 物理引擎:学习Unity内置的物理引擎,让你的游戏角色能够自由移动、碰撞等。
4. Cocos2d-x基础:学习Cocos2d-x界面、场景管理、资源管理等基本操作。
5. Lua编程:Cocos2d-x使用Lua作为脚本语言,学习Lua编程是必不可少的。
美术资源:打造你的游戏世界
一个优秀的游戏离不开精美的美术资源。以下是一些建议:
1. 图片素材:寻找或制作游戏所需的图片素材,如角色、场景、道具等。
2. 音效素材:寻找或制作游戏所需的音效素材,如背景音乐、角色配音等。
3. 3D建模:学习3D建模软件,如Maya、3ds Max等,制作游戏角色和场景。
4. 动画制作:学习动画制作软件,如Spine、Unity Animator等,制作游戏角色动画。
测试与优化:让你的游戏更加完美
一个优秀的游戏离不开严格的测试和优化。以下是一些建议:
1. 功能测试:测试游戏的各种功能,确保它们能够正常运行。
2. 性能测试:测试游戏的运行速度、内存占用等性能指标。
3. 兼容性测试:测试游戏在不同设备和操作系统上的兼容性。
4. 优化建议:根据测试结果,对游戏进行优化,提高用户体验。
:成为安卓游戏编程大师,你准备好了吗?
安卓游戏编程培训是一条充满挑战和机遇的道路,但只要你有决心、有毅力,就一定能够成为一名优秀的安卓游戏编程大师。让我们一起踏上这段奇幻之旅,开启你的游戏开发生涯吧!